Domaine Francois Buffet
Pommard 1er Cru Clos Micot 2017

Wine styleDry, Medium Bodied style of Pinot NoirFood matchPairs well with PorkRegionBurgundy, France

About this product


On the Volnay side of Pommard and one of only two Premier Crus on the eastern side of the D973. Medium red, light and bright. Fragrant, floral, nose with strawberry, raspberry and woody spices. The palate is tight and elegant with a feminine charm unusual in Pommard. With time in the glass the spice notes developed and the wine became very interesting with fine texture and fresh aromatics. A Pommard for Volnay lovers.
